Here are the latest promotions, appointments, and departures, as well as notable awards and accomplishments, from June 2026.

Comings & Goings

BodyVox associate artistic directors Daniel Kirk and Brent Luebbert have been named co-artistic directors alongside founding co-artistic directors Jamey Hampton and Ashley Roland.

Christopher Charles McDaniel succeeded Francis Patrelle as artistic director of Dances Patrelle on July 1.

Former Bill T. Jones/Arnie Zane Company associate artistic director Janet Wong has been named a co-creative director, alongside Jenn Kidwell, of the Under the Radar festival, succeeding Kaneza Schaal and Meropi Peponides.

Lucy Guerin will step down from Lucy Guerin Inc at the end of 2026.

Chicago Dance History Project executive director Michael McStraw will depart the organization to join the Harris Theater as interim president and CEO.

Boston Ballet executive director Ming Min Hui will step down in November.

Martita Abril has been named artistic advisor of New York Live Arts’ Fresh Tracks program.

At Houston Ballet, Danbi Kim has been promoted to principal.

Chyrstyn Ventroy is joining Royal Swedish Ballet as a principal.

At Paris Opéra Ballet, Thomas Docquir has been promoted to étoile.

At the National Ballet of Canada, effective at the start of the new season, Isaac Wright has been promoted to first soloist, Tene Ward to second soloist.

At English National Ballet, effective with the start of the 2026–27 season, Julia Conway has been promoted to principal, Minju Kang and Noam Durand to first soloist, and Chloe Keneally, Shunhei Fuchiyama, and Jose María Lorca Mechón to soloist. Gustavo Carvalho joins as a first soloist.

At Birmingham Royal Ballet, Yasiel Hodelín Bello has been promoted to first soloist, Rosanna Ely, Ryan Felix, Haoliang Feng, and Mason King to soloist. Principal dancer Samara Downs has retired from performing and will remain at the company as a répétiteur.

At The Australian Ballet, Grace Carroll and Samara Merrick have been promoted to senior artist, Elijah Trevitt to soloist.

Awards & Honors

The Tony Award for Best Choreography went to Omari Wiles and Arturo Lyons for CATS: The Jellicle Ball.

Winners at the UK’s 2025 National Dance Awards included Russell Maliphant (De Valois Award for Outstanding Achievement), William Bracewell (Dancing Times Award for Best Male Dancer), Lauren Cuthbertson (Best Female Dancer), National Ballet of Japan (Stef Stefanou Award for Outstanding Company), Scottish Dance Theatre (Best Mid-Scale Company), London City Ballet (Best Independent Company), Sophie Laplane (Best Classical Choreography, for Mary, Queen of Scots for Scottish Ballet), Kim Brandstrup (Best Modern Choreography, for Breaking Bach), Liam Francis (Emerging Artist Award), Cordelia Braithwaite (Outstanding Female Modern Performance, for The Red Shoes), Paris Fitzpatrick (Outstanding Male Modern Performance, for Quadrophenia), Roseanna Leney (Outstanding Female Classical Performance, for Mary, Queen of Scots), and Ryoichi Hirano (Outstanding Male Classical Performance, for Onegin).

Glenna Batson, Carla Lena Maxwell, and Dan Wagoner will posthumously receive American Dance Festival’s 2026 Balasaraswati/Joy Anne Dewey Beinecke Endowed Chair for Distinguished Teaching.

Choreographers Marguerite Derricks, Farah Khan, Christopher Scottand Jamal Sims have been invited to join the Academy of Motion Picture Arts & Sciences.

Recipients of Sweat Variant’s 2026 Threading Residencies are SERAFINE1369 and Angel Shanel Edwards. Recipients of its Artists Supporting Artists Program are Souleymane “Solo” Badolo, Kayla Hamilton, and Kris Lee and Lauren Bakst.
